Anvilsmith

/ˈænvɪlsmɪθ/ noun

A metalworker or blacksmith who primarily uses an anvil and hammer to shape and forge metal objects.

Compound word from 'anvil' (Old Norse 'anfilði') + 'smith' (Old English 'smið,' meaning worker or craftsperson); describes a specific type of craftsperson.
